Six years ago, Idaho’s lawmakers faced a vastly different political and social landscape. Today, the state’s legislative priorities have shifted dramatically, reflecting broader national trends and local pressures. Analysts point to changes in demographics, economic challenges, and evolving public opinion as key drivers of this transformation.

In 2018, Idaho’s legislature was focused on issues like tax cuts, education funding, and regulatory reform. Fast forward to 2024, and topics such as healthcare access, climate resilience, and technology-driven industries dominate the agenda. Sources within the state government suggest that these shifts are part of a broader trend toward addressing more immediate and complex societal needs.

“It’s not just about adapting to new challenges; it’s about redefining what leadership means in a rapidly changing world,” said one political analyst familiar with Idaho’s legislative process. “Lawmakers are grappling with issues that didn’t even exist six years ago, like AI regulation and cybersecurity.”

This evolution has not been without controversy. Critics argue that some lawmakers are prioritizing short-term gains over long-term stability, while others claim that the focus on national issues has led to neglect of local concerns. Yet, supporters contend that these changes are necessary to keep Idaho competitive in a globalized economy.

Looking ahead, the question remains: how will Idaho’s lawmakers navigate this new terrain? Experts predict that continued collaboration between public and private sectors, as well as a focus on innovation, will be crucial for sustained success.
